Doctorate Title: Does Direct Helicopter Retrieval Improve Survival for Severely Injured Trauma Patients from Rural Locations?
Doctorate Description: The objective of this research is to determine whether helicopter direct retrieval from an incident scene to a level 1 trauma centre improves survival in severely injured trauma patients in rural locations 50-250 km of Perth, compared to indirect retrieval whereby patients are transferred to a secondary hospital prior to transfer to a level 1 trauma centre. Research data has been sourced from all WA Trauma Registries (n=1374) and from the National Coronial Information system (NCIS) (n=56) for the 10 year study period.
